Located to the south of Caqalai, this small island shines with the splendor of its white sand beaches. The Yasawas and Mamanucas have absolutely nothing to envy from this little jewel: the sea is so transparent that you hesitate to use a mask, and the fish seem to be really close at hand! The marine life here is quite simply extraordinary, with the surrounding reefs welcoming prestigious guests all year round: turtles (from November to February), whales (from November to April), dolphins, barracudas, tuna, sharks and manta rays offer an absolutely unmissable and magical ballet.
